Grading and assessment can be emotionally charged topics, making large-scale reform to existing practices challenging. This book offers leaders a tried-and-true process to ensure a smooth transition. Grounded in eight steps for leading change, Grading Reform That Lasts offers a solid plan for administrators, instructional coaches, and teacher leaders to engineer a permanent, positive shift in the culture of grading.


This book helps K–12 leaders, teacher leaders, and administrators:
  • Contextualize the eight steps for leading change in a school setting with personal stories and applications
  • Communicate effectively with stakeholders
  • Avoid common pitfalls when instituting grade reform schoolwide
  • Measure progress with chapter-by-chapter checklists
  • Access sample implementation templates
  • Learn how a guiding coalition is needed to create and communicate the vision for change
